Berry, Grover J.

Harvey County Independent


Grover J. "Buddy" Berry died June 21, 2012 at the Newton Presbyterian Manor.  He was born November 12, 1919 in Valley Center to Samuel and Hattie Byers Berry.  He is preceded by his first wife, Thelma Mae Crocker in 1954 and also by his second wife, Mary Ann Lawrence in 1998.

 

He was a retired machinist.  He served his country in Europe during WWII where he earned three bronze stars.  He was a life member of the Sedgwick American Legion.

 

He is survived by his two daughters, Vicki and Thomas Raica of Austin, Minnesota; Joyce and Joe White of Stony Point, North Carolina; three grandchildren and five great grandchildren.  He is also survived by severall nieces and nephews and friends, Paul and Barbara Works of Sedgwick and John Duncan of North Newton.

 

He was preceded in death by his parents; Samuel and Hattie Berry; infant son, Grover J. Berry Jr; two brothers , Ben Berry, Blaine Berry and sister, Mildred Riggs.

 

Military graveside committal service was Saturday, June 23 aat Hillside Cemetery in Sedgwick with Shaplain Jerroll Martens presiding.  Military Honors were provided by soldiers of Ft. Riley.  Memorials are suggested to the Newton Presbyterian Manor in care of Petersen Funeral Home, Newton.
